Biography

Taavi Azarov, born on April 20, 1980, in Estonia, is a former professional footballer renowned for his contributions to the national team and club football. Azarov primarily played as a midfielder and was noted for his technical skills and tactical awareness on the field. He began his professional career with FC Flora Tallinn, where he gained recognition for his performances in the Meistriliiga, the top tier of Estonian football.

Throughout his career, Azarov made significant contributions to various clubs, including stints in the Baltic leagues and a notable period in Finnish football. He also represented the Estonia national team, earning multiple caps and participating in various international competitions. His dedication and leadership on the pitch were instrumental in elevating the profile of Estonian football during his active years.

After retiring from professional play, Azarov remained involved in football through coaching and youth development initiatives, helping to nurture the next generation of Estonian players.
